Omron HeartGuide
Pros and Cons
Pros | Cons |
FDA-approved Minimal Long battery life enables daily readings Tracks of activity and sleep | A small size Some users claim that the readings are inaccurate. unable to change screen brightness |
Specifications:
BP Measurement | Inflatable cuff |
Size | 6.3-7.1 inches (medium); 7.2-8.5 inches (large) |
Weight | Approximately 4.1 oz (115 g) |
Power Source | Rechargeable lithium-ion battery |
Battery Life | A single charge lasts for approximately 500 cycles |
App | Omron Connect |
Samsung Galaxy Watch 5
Pros and Cons
Pros | Cons |
Mobile BP monitoring aid Study demonstrates consistent and accurate readings Accessible in at least 50 nations. An enduring battery | There is no blood pressure feature yet in US markets. has not yet been approved by the FDA need calibration every four weeks. |
Specifications:
BP Measurement | Pulse wave analysis |
Size | 40mm or 44mm |
Weight | 1.01 oz (28.6 g) |
Power Source | Rechargeable lithium-ion battery |
Battery Life | 50 hours on a single charge |
App | Galaxy Wearable |
